Russell @ Belfry 11/28(State Semi-final)
Belfry has been executing better the past 2 weeks than they have in a while. The offense seems to run smoother with Taylor at QB. Belfry seems to be back to where they were at the beginning of the season, which is wierd to say. You lose your passing threat with Corbett on the sidelines, but lets face it, if our running game isn't running effieciently we aren't going to win big games. the Oline has been dominant the past few weeks, opening some big holes, and just driving kids to the ground every play. I love to see that almost as much as watching Hatfield carry DBs on his back. Our backs have been blocking tremendously better as of late too, which is great because they haven't blocked well for eachother all year.

Hatfield has been on a complete terror the past 2 weeks. Having a healthy backfield really opens things up for him, and when he's getting those big yards, it really opens things up for Catron, Willis and Taylor on the outside. They have been clicking on all cylinders.

The defense has really came alive too, having both Catron and Edwards back. Although our pass coverage is questionable at times, they are both making their presense known with some big hits on the recievers. Horton and company keep pressure on the QB, and opposing teams running game's have been all but non-existent.

I don't see any of that changing this week. Russell will get their yards and make their stops, I don't doubt that one bit. But Belfry will get more yards and make more stops. It's going to be an exciting ball game come Friday night!
